About the Company
Our client is a global leader in advanced engineering solutions, operating in over 80 countries worldwide. They support and partner with leading global organisations across automotive, logistics, and industrial sectors, including household names such as BMW, Amazon, Tesla and Siemens. With a strong reputation for innovation and continuous investment in technology, the business has experienced consistent growth and is recognised as a market leader within its specialist field.
The Role
As a Graduate Regional Sales Consultant, you’ll take ownership of your territory, working directly with customers to understand their challenges and deliver tailored engineering solutions. You’ll be building relationships, winning new business, and developing into a high-performing sales professional. No prior sales experience is required — full training is provided.
The territory includes Reading, Southampton, Portsmouth, Guildford, Redhill, Brighton, Tonbridge, Maidstone, Canterbury, Dartford and South London.
Responsibilities:
- Supporting and developing existing customer relationships
- Identifying and generating new business opportunities
- Working on customer projects from enquiry through to solution
- Planning and managing your schedule using CRM systems
- Providing engineering-led solutions to customer requirements
- Conducting both face-to-face and virtual customer meetings
What We’re Looking For:
- A graduate or someone with an interest in engineering, manufacturing or technical solutions
- Strong communication and relationship-building skills
- A curious, proactive and problem-solving mindset
- Comfortable using digital tools, dashboards and CRM systems
- Ability to self-manage workload and travel across the territory
- Motivated to develop a career in consultative B2B sales
